
Is Tangrowth Good in Black 2 & White 2 Playthrough?
Level up Tangela with Ancient Power. Grass with AbilityChlorophyll. Wild in BW2 and available through an in-game trade. Enormous Defense absorbs physical hits. Handles Clay and Marlon through Grass. A bulky Grass option for the back half.

Tangrowth Weakness
Fire, Ice, Poison, Flying, and Bug moves hit Tangrowth for super-effective damage. It resists 4 types, giving it decent defensive coverage. Tangrowth's physical bulk (base 125 Def) helps cushion physical weakness hits, but special attackers are the bigger threat.
| Damage | Types |
|---|---|
| 2x (Weak) | Fire, Ice, Poison, Flying, Bug |
| 0.5x (Resist) | Water, Electric, Grass, Ground |

Tangrowth Evolutions
Tangrowth doesn't evolve through normal leveling. You'll need knowing a specific move to get here from Tangela's line. Breed this form to get Tangela eggs (average hatch time). Evolving from Tangela gave Tangrowth the biggest boost in Attack (+45), bringing the total to 535 stats. View every chain in the Evolution Chart.

B2W2 Tangrowth Best Moveset
AbilityRegenerator as a hidden ability heals a third of HP on every switch, and 125 Defense absorbs physical attacks that break most Grass types. 110 Sp. Atk fires Grass TermStab back at real power. The moveset answers physical attackers through bulk and constant rotation. Opponents face a target that never stays damaged.

Tangrowth Black 2 & White 2 Guide
In Black 2 & White 2, Don't let Tangrowth's 535 base stat total fool you. Regenerator is what makes it tick. It punches way above its weight class. We rate it B-Tier as a tank. Leech Seed with Leftovers is the standard set.
In Black 2 & White 2, Run Regenerator on Tangrowth. It's the ability that defines how you build around it and the main reason it holds a competitive niche. Tangrowth also gets Chlorophyll and Leaf Guard, but they don't compare.
In Black 2 & White 2, Tangrowth fills the tank role. It's a mixed attacker with base 100 Attack and 110 Sp. Atk. Base 50 Speed is low. Priority moves or Trick Room are the way to go. And it's enough bulk to take a hit or two.
